For chrome putting try cheap cola and aluminium foil. The foil is harder than rust but softer then chrome, and the coca cola has acid in it which helps to break down the surface rust.
Depends on how picky you want to be with it but fine grade steel wool and alot of elbow grease then a hand polish would come up good
Did this to my dura ace set they were brown when i got them and now like a mirror with the chrome just takes time
